Role overview

You’ll join the team as a full stack engineer working on an enterprise AI SaaS product, with direct ownership of major product areas from concept through release. The role is hands-on and comes with significant responsibility.

What you’ll do

  • Develop and take end-to-end ownership of customer-facing product functionality, from the initial idea all the way to production.
  • Collaborate closely with engineering, product, and design to define plans, shape architecture, and deliver new features.
  • Create and ship AI agents, backend services, APIs, and web interfaces.
  • Work with functional teams across the business, including go-to-market, finance, and customer support, to build internal systems that reduce manual work and improve operations.

What the team is looking for

  • Roughly 2 to 4 years of professional experience building full stack software.
  • Active use of AI-assisted development tools such as Claude Code, Cursor, or Codex.
  • Strong awareness of current AI progress, including newer LLMs, agent frameworks, and related tooling.
  • Good product judgment and design sensibility, with a clear standard for quality.
  • Comfort with owning a product area independently and seeing it through.
  • Solid self-management when it comes to time and priorities.
  • Willingness to work across both frontend and backend as needed.
  • Clear communication and the ability to work effectively in uncertain or ambiguous situations.
  • Experience building and supporting production systems used by real customers.
  • Confidence learning new technologies and starting projects from scratch.
  • Preferred background: exposure to early-stage startups or experience building personal products.
  • Additional nice-to-have familiarity with Animations.Dev, Devouring Details, or InterfaceCraft.

Why this role may appeal to you

  • You’ll help launch real products that are actively used, including both external features and internal tools.
  • You’ll work across functions with product, design, operations, go-to-market, data, and customer support teams.
  • You’ll build with modern development tools and current infrastructure.
  • The environment is fast-moving, with quick releases and rapid input from users and teammates.

Things to consider

  • Priorities can change quickly because the team often works on highly ambiguous problems without clear answers.
  • The company emphasizes experimentation and may adjust direction based on data and user feedback.
  • Speed is a major value, so work may need to be turned around in a day and features are often shipped on a weekly cadence instead of after long build cycles.
  • The team does not yet have a highly structured management layer, so this role suits someone comfortable operating independently.
  • The expectation is more than a standard 9-to-5 schedule, although the company supports flexible scheduling to help people work productively around personal needs.
  • Unlimited PTO is offered, along with a minimum vacation policy of 20 days per year.
